The Tantal's, along with the Onyks and Beryl series have... C, P, & S - Auto, Single shot, and triple (three shot) - which explains the trigger group.

The following markings are the same for the Tantal/Onyks/Beryl series...

Here are the markings on the left side of the receiver, where the selector switch is...
Switch...
Automatic Fire: "C", for Ciagly (Sustained)
Single Shot: "P". for Pojedynczy (Single)
Triple Mode (Three Shot Burst): "S", for Seryjny (Serial)

Here are the markings for the safety lever on the right side of the receiver...
Lever...
Locked/Safe Position: "Z", for Zabezpieczony (Safe)
Unlocked/Fire Select Position: "O", for Odbezpieczony (Unsafe)

The wz.89/91 (89 - 5.45, 91 - 5.56) Onyks (Onyx) is the Polish version of the AKSU, slight modifications made to their likings. Shorter BBL, short HG's, misc. differences in other parts, the FSB & RSB, etc.; the wz.91 never went into production - very few were ever made. The wz.89 went into very limited production. The Beryl & Mini-Beryl, modified versions of the Tantal/Onyks are now the current production/issue arms w/ Polish Armed Forces and some LE. The Beryl series are in chambered in 5.56.
